The Case for Each

NVDA

Bull: Revenue & EPS growing 100%+ YoY. Gross margin 71%, net margin 55.6% — profitability at extreme levels. Monopoly-like position in AI accelerators (H100/H200) drives recurring data-center demand. Down 18% from 52W high = potential entry for long-term holders. Dividend yield 0.5%, stable buyback signal.

Bear: Forward P/E 39.9x vs S&P 500 ~18x. Price-to-FCF 49.6x implies near-perfect execution priced in. Insider selling 616 times vs buying 19 times (90:1 sell/buy ratio) signals potential saturation. High beta 2.24 means 2x market volatility in downturns. Regulatory/supply-chain risks to AI narrative.

AMD

Bull: AMD trades at 166x P/E but grows EPS 46.6% YoY with 13.6% revenue growth; AI/datacenter tailwinds intact. Strong gross margin (49.5%) and net margin (12.5%) show pricing power. If revenue sustains 25%+ CAGR and multiple re-rates toward 100x forward P/E as growth moderates, stock could rerate 30–40% upside within 12 months. Technical support near $506 (today's low) and 200-day MA offer entry zones for momentum bulls.

Bear: P/E of 166x and forward P/E of 192x are unsustainable for a mature chipmaker; PEG is near 3.5 if growth slows to historical 5-year pace (5.1% EPS CAGR). Insider selling dominates (244 sells vs 80 buys; $525M sold vs $70M bought). Stock down 12.8% from 52-week high ($584.73) signals profit-taking. If competition or demand softens, P/E compression from 160x → 80x combined with flat revenue could mean -40% downside. Sector headwinds visible in recent chip-stock selloff.
